Jackie Smith sent in a photograph of the ambulance station in Somerford, Christchurch, taken in the 1960s before the vehicles had sirens and flashing lights. The picture belongs to Frederick Hancock, an elderly friend, who worked on the ambulances in Somerford from 1966 for over 20 years.
